概括
虫咬可能引发阿尔法-加尔综合征 (AGS),红肉过敏. 需要进一步的研究来了解飞唾液与过敏反应之间的联系.

背景情况:
- 对关节动物咬伤的过敏反应是一个日益严重的全球健康问题.
- 阿尔法-加尔综合征 (AGS) 是一种与IgE抗体与银河糖-α-1,3-银河糖 (alpha-Gal) 相关的红肉过敏,通常与咬有关.
- 目前正在调查其他节肢动物,包括在AGS发展中的作用.
研究的目的:
- 为了调查 (Glossina spp.) 之间的潜在关联. 咬伤和AGS. 这是一个很好的方法.
- 分析临床病例和公民科学数据,涉及虫咬和过敏反应.
- 为了探索 tsetse 生产alpha-Gal的可能性.
主要方法:
- 分析了五个涉及虫咬的病例系列,包括人口统计和临床数据.
- 通过ELISA对皮含量进行分析,以评估的α-Gal产量.
- 用RT-qPCR检查乌干达 (Glossina fuscipes fuscipes) 的银酸转移酶表达.
主要成果:
- 乌干达 - 卢旺达和其他地区被柴咬的个体的临床病例呈现出不同的症状.
- 两个病例被诊断为AGS,一个病例呈现了AGS一致的症状.
- 公民科学数据识别出了对红肉的过敏反应后虫咬的个体,以及其他具有局部皮肤反应的个体.
- 对基因表达的分析表明,在中存在潜在的α-Gal修饰.
结论:
- 虫咬可能会引起过敏性过敏反应,并可能导致AGS的发展.
- 对AGS的诊断和监测应考虑超出抗α-Gal IgE水平的因素,包括关节动物唾液成分和免疫生物标志物.

Allergic reactions related to drugs are hypersensitivity responses driven by the immune system and bear no connection to the drug's therapeutic action. While drugs in isolation do not trigger an immune response, they can interact with endogenous proteins to form antigens. These antigens stimulate lymphocytes to produce antibodies.
